Keys laser-cut

Laser-cut keys or Side Winder keys are the latest technology in car keys and offer an extra blanket of security for your vehicle. These keys are manufactured using advanced key cutting equipment which require a locksmith to operate. They are also more durable than mechanically cut keys and more difficult to pick. These keys have a unique groove in the middle which makes them different from traditional keys. Additionally, they are more robust and can be inserted into the lock in both directions. These are the main reasons they have earned the nickname side winder keys.

The keys are more expensive, but provide an extra layer of security. Laser-cut keys differ from traditional keys with notches on both sides. They feature a groove at the center. This makes them harder to duplicate, increasing the security of your car.

Transponder keys

A lot of modern cars come with a microchip embedded in the head of the key, which is known as transponder. This type of key isn’t copied in exactly the same way as the traditional key, therefore you will need to visit an expert locksmith who specializes in this kind of service. Transponder keys have a special microchip which transmits a low level signal when they are placed in the ignition. The signal is then read by a device in your car’s computer system. The computer then matches the serial number of the key to the database of the car. If the match is successful your car will start. If the match isn’t successful, the vehicle will shut off. The process is extremely fast and there is no possibility that your key will be removed due to the immobilizer.

Transponder car keys, also known as Chip or VATS (Vehicle Anti-Theft System) keys for cars were introduced in the mid-1980s. Their purpose was to prevent car keys cut by code theft, which has been a major problem in the US for a number of decades. Transponder keys make it difficult for thieves to steal a car. They do a good job at this. The chip inside the key transmits a signal using an encrypted “password” that is matched to the code that is stored in the computer in your car. If the code doesn’t match, it closes the engine.
